Glove Leak Tests: Protecting Against Contamination
To ensure the utmost level of cleanliness in critical environments, glove leak testing is absolutely important. This necessary process identifies microscopic imperfections in surgical gloves before they reach the user, preventing the chance of unwanted infection.
- Testing typically utilizes inflating the sheath with a safe gas and submerging it in solution to expose any small escape locations.
- It’s a precautionary measure employed by producers and hospitals facilities to protect against jeopardizing operative safety.
Understanding Glove Integrity Testing Procedures
Ensuring adequate protection performance relies heavily on thorough handwear integrity assessment methods . These checks typically require physical examination for obvious defects , followed by breach testing using multiple approaches. Common approaches encompass fluid leak detection , gas escape testing , and static dissipation assessment to confirm that the glove material retains its soundness under specified circumstances . check here Properly performed protective integrity testing are essential for personnel security .
Why Glove Leak Testing is Crucial for Safety
Glove testing is absolutely crucial for guaranteeing worker safety , particularly when handling dangerous materials. A minor puncture in a glove can result in contamination with toxic substances, posing a serious risk to the body . Regular leakage evaluations – often employing air pressure methods – detect these flaws before they result in an accident . Neglecting this key process can have dire consequences, making periodic glove quality control a non-negotiable part of any robust safety protocol.
